Serbian Foreign Ministry’s annual Ambassadors’ Conference today in Belgrade

The Serbian Foreign Ministry’s annual Ambassadors’ Conference is being held in Belgrade on Monday.

The gathering will be addressed by Serbian President Boris Tadić and Foreign Minister Vuk Jeremić.

The conference is bringing together Serbia’s diplomatic representatives across the world.

A special guest at the conference will be Portuguese Foreign Minister Paulo Portas.
